Ecological Energy's footprint in Pleasants County

Ecological Energy has 90 well records in Pleasants County, West Virginia, which ranks it #2 among operators in the county by well count. Of those, 86 have a first-production date on file (have produced at some point). Its activity here is concentrated in the Utica play.

Most of this footprint is established production rather than new permitting, so it points more to existing royalty streams than to imminent new wells.

What this means if you own minerals here

Wells that have produced underpin the county's royalty history; permits and spuds point to potential future royalties; a DUC count signals production may be near.

Operator quality matters. A strong, active operator like the ones leading a county tends to develop and pay more reliably — one of the inputs a buyer weighs.
